如何使用SQL查询数据库账号密码的长度
在数据库管理中,了解账号密码的长度对于确保安全性至关重要。以下是一些常见的方法和步骤,用于使用SQL查询数据库中账号密码的长度。
问题一:如何查询MySQL数据库中账号密码的长度
在MySQL数据库中,你可以通过以下SQL查询语句来获取特定账号密码的长度:
SELECT LENGTH(password) AS password_length FROM users WHERE username = 'specific_username';
在这个例子中,`users` 是包含用户信息的表,`username` 是账号字段,`password` 是密码字段。`specific_username` 是你需要查询的特定用户名。`LENGTH` 函数会返回密码字符串的长度。
问题二:如何查询SQL Server数据库中账号密码的长度
在SQL Server中,你可以使用类似的查询方法来获取密码长度:
SELECT LEN(password) AS password_length FROM users WHERE username = 'specific_username';
这里的 `LEN` 函数与MySQL中的 `LENGTH` 函数类似,用于计算字符串的长度。`users` 表和 `username`、`password` 字段与MySQL示例中的用法相同。
问题三:如何查询Oracle数据库中账号密码的长度
在Oracle数据库中,你可以使用以下SQL查询来获取密码长度:
SELECT LENGTH(password) AS password_length FROM users WHERE username = 'specific_username';
Oracle数据库中的 `LENGTH` 函数与MySQL和SQL Server中的用法相同。`users` 表和 `username`、`password` 字段同样适用于Oracle数据库。
问题四:如何查询PostgreSQL数据库中账号密码的长度
在PostgreSQL中,你可以使用以下SQL查询来获取密码长度:
SELECT CHAR_LENGTH(password) AS password_length FROM users WHERE username = 'specific_username';
PostgreSQL使用 `CHAR_LENGTH` 函数来计算字符串的长度,这与MySQL和SQL Server中的 `LENGTH` 函数类似。`users` 表和 `username`、`password` 字段在PostgreSQL中也有相同的含义。
问题五:如何查询SQLite数据库中账号密码的长度
在SQLite数据库中,你可以使用以下SQL查询来获取密码长度:
SELECT length(password) AS password_length FROM users WHERE username = 'specific_username';
SQLite使用 `length` 函数来计算字符串的长度。这里的 `users` 表、`username` 和 `password` 字段与之前提到的数据库类似。